Reiki – An Introduction to Sikh Women

In the spirit of celebrating the 13th Anniversary of our group LHSG we conducted an introductory session of Reiki to a group of women. The topic chosen was Reiki as Reiki is the heart and soul of Lotus Healing seva Group. The group of women we spoke to about were all from the Sikh community being members of the Sikh Women’s Society.

The mid morning session on Monday 24th September was conducted at the premises of the Sikh Temple – Gurudwara Ramgharia, Pangani. It was attended by approximate 45 – 50 ladies. Despite the initial delay caused by the Ladies’ internal committee meeting seva spirit was unaffected and the event went off flawlessly having begun at 12.30.

I was given the task of speaking about Reiki and introducing the Healing properties of Reiki, its origin and various other aspects of Reiki. The ladies were very attentive and interactive. Some of them had several questions which I was able to answer well. While the talk was ongoing the sevaks of the day Pratima Dutt, Neena Sehgal, Karima Jiwa, Yatinder Mann and Shalini Shrivastava started off giving the ladies a sampler of Reiki Healing. The ladies were all very excited about experiencing this discipline of healing as they eagerly awaited their turn.

Soon I too joined the other healers and we were all very pleased with the effects the ladies were experiencing. Many of them had instant relief from aches and pains and stiffness of joints. The Vice Chairlady Mandeep Kenth who had initiated this event emphasized that most of the ladies needed healing for stress and we healers took a note of the same while giving healing.

Having given Reiki Therapy samplers to 31 women we were presented with a Certificate and a token of appreciation by the Chairlady Amarjeet Rayat and past Chairlady Joginder Sehmi which was followed by Lunch around 2pm.

No sooner had we finished the lunch those two elderly women who were left out and wanted to receive the healing charmed by the experience of others came to us and we gave them Reiki. We left the premises around 2.30pm satisfied that we had brought forth the knowledge about Reiki to yet another group of people.

13th Anniversay Celebrations Kenya Event No. 1

Our 13th Anniversary celebrations have kicked off in Kenya with our biggest Reiki training camp so far! It was also our 100th Reiki camp in Kenya!

One hundred and sixty children and teachers of Dada’s Community and Education Centre in the Dagoretti area of Nairobi made their way to the Shree Sanatan Dharma Sabha Hindu Temple Hall on Lower Kabete road on the morning of 7th September. They were warmly received by members of Lotus Healing Seva Kenya Group. They were given a banana and seated in the hall.

What followed next was the usual training in Reiki …. The history of Reiki, introduction of chakras, the attunement, self-healing and partner healing, the five principles of Reiki, and the health benefits of Reiki.

All of them were amazed at the healing power in their hands! And all of them expressed gratitude for everything … the knowledge imparted to them, the lovely lunch of Rice, beans curry, puris and chips, the gift bags of juice, exercise books, and pencil to go home with, and above all they were very touched by the love and care shown by the Lotus Healing Seva Group members. This was expressed by the head teacher Evelyn Kwamboko and Jennifer who handles the affairs of Dada’s Education and Community Centre. It has been captured on video.

The sevaks that did this seva were: Monica Gokaldas, Mamta Advani, Amy Galland, Lata Kanj, Balvinder Dhadialla, Karima Jiwa, Anuradha Nath, Sheela shah, Anju Gupta, Nalina Rupani, Shalini Srivastava, Dhwani Haria, Pratima Dutt, Lavina Keswani, Shariffa Keshavji, and myself, Kamal Tolia

As always, we give our gratitude to God and the Universe for supporting us in our mission of enriching the world with more Reiki healers, in this case 160, who will heal themselves and others, and spread the Light by spreading the knowledge of Reiki!  

We also give thanks to the management and Directors of the Shree Sanatan Dharma Sabha Temple, for their generosity in giving us the use of their hall and other facilities.
